Ibrahimpur Population - Barabanki, Uttar Pradesh

Ibrahimpur is a large village located in Ramnagar Tehsil of Barabanki district, Uttar Pradesh with total 437 families residing. The Ibrahimpur village has population of 2338 of which 1283 are males while 1055 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Ibrahimp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 402 which makes up 17.19 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Ibrahimpur village is 822 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Ibrahimpur as per census is 819,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Ibrahimpur village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Ibrahimpur village was 58.16 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Ibrahimpur Male literacy stands at 64.88 % while female literacy rate was 50.00 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 4.19 % of total population in Ibrahimpur village. The village Ibrahimp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Ibrahimpur village out of total population, 662 were engaged in work activities. 94.71 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 5.29 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 662 workers engaged in Main Work, 511 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 70 were Agricultural labourer.
